The Neglected Tropical Disease Control Program is involved in NTD research, the production and distribution of information, education and communication (IEC) materials, trainings for community health workers, teachers and health workers on the transmission, prevention, and treatment of NTDs, and Mass Drug Administration (MDA) Campaigns.
[More info.]The Access Project focuses on improving eight health center management domains: Information Technology, Pharmacy, Data Management, Finance, Planning and Coordination, Infrastructure, mutuelle (Rwanda’s community health insurance program) and human resources.
